Training for the real world

IOT’s Welding Technician program provides hands-on training for students in the theories, techniques, and practices involved in the Welding field. Students will be taught the basics of the welding trade including safety, and methods for various forms of welding. Additionally, soldering and brazing will be explored.

Students who successfully complete the program will be documented as “Graduate” and as proof of such accomplishment will receive a DIPLOMA.

What can I do with the Welding Technician program?

Graduates from this program will be prepared to contribute in a broad range of entry-level occupations in the Welding field including:

  • Welders
  • Cutters
  • Welder Fitters
  • Solderers
  • Brazers
  • Associated fields such as Metal Workers and in Production Occupations

Graduation and Employment Rates as reported to the Accrediting Commission of Career Schools and Colleges (ACCSC)

Number of Students Enrolled: 38
Number of Students Graduated: 28
ACCSC Graduation Rate: 74%
Number of Students Placed in their field of Study: 20
ACCSC Employment Rate: 71%
Employment Rate Methodology: All students who completed the program and started between January 1, 2021, and December 31, 2021, are included in this calculation. 0% of the graduates (or 0 graduate), have been included in the employment rate calculation, which have been waived for employment for one of the following reasons: death, incarceration, active military service deployment, the onset of a medical condition that prevents employment, or they were an international student who returned to their country of origin, or they continued their education in an accredited institution of higher education (postsecondary) on at least a half-time basis. These waivers have been included in the calculation in compliance with ACCSC Standards of Accreditation for calculating programmatic employment rates.

Program Cost: $ 18,966.50 (Includes Fees, Books, and Supplies)
Credit Hours: 51 quarter credit hours
